Post by Daven on Oct 23rd, 2006, 8:10am
The forum software 'YaBB' has a dictionary the site owner can add words too that he/she feel inappropriate. As the disk was being discussed a few years back Steve added the word to the list to stop possible litigation.

The disk also contains Fords other vehicles and as far as I know would be impossible to save out just the Scorpio section other than what Eric (and others?) has all ready done.

The downside to this is any word with tee eye ess in sequence will be picked up :-/

Hope that clarifies ;)
